Оптимизировать запросы в mysql
Сделал импорт данных, сайт вырос в объемах в два раза и большое количество страниц начали грузится очень медленно. Проверил работу страниц через google pagespeed, но получил ошибку
https://developers.google.com/speed/pagespeed/insights/?hl=ru&url=https%3A%2F%2Fbigrank.net%2Fispolniteli%2F.
Необходимо структурировать БД ( несколько миллионов записей ) чтобы google pagespeed начал нормально воспринимать сайт
-
Здравствуйте Дмитрий!
Я специализируюсь на оптимизации скорости загрузки сайтов и готов вам помочь с решением данной проблемы.
Вы можете увидеть в моём профиле и портфолио множество отзывов довольных клиентов по оптимизации скорости загрузки сайтов.
Моё портфолио:Freelancehunt
Обращайтесь, буду рад помочь!
Похожий выполненный проект: Увеличить скорость сайта на Опенкарт
-
1018 53 0 Добрый день, Дмитрий
В mysql можно добавить индексы, если они ещё не добавленны, и нужно посмотреть какой именно запрос идет на этой странице. Возможно проблема в ORDER BY ID DESC, когда нету реверсивного индекса. Его можно добавить только в mysql 8, если на сервере более старая, нужно будет обновить.
Так же скорость зависит от количества join clause. При увеличении их количества скорость падает в геометрической прогрессии.
Если это не поможет, то стоит рассмотреть переход на MongoDB. У меня был опыт с базой данных в 600 000 записями, на mysql так и не получилось добиться адекватных результатов. Тем не менее на mongo все без особых усилий работало досточно быстро (100-300мс) при наличии фильтрации
Если Вас заинтересовала моя заявка, напишите мне в личные сообщения. Я посмотрю на текущее состояние базы данных, и предложу оптимальное решение.
…
С Уважением,
Илья
-
Открыл ссылку, там Яндекс-метрика - основная причина задержки:
Yandex Metrica 73 KiB406 ms
-
с базой тоже нужно что-то делать, конечно
/ispolniteli/(bigrank.net)640 ms
-
Актуальные фриланс-проекты в категории Базы данных и SQL
Разработка Backend ядра (Python), Telegram FSM-движка и интеграция StripeМы ищем опытного Backend-разработчика (Middle/Senior) для создания независимого Headless-ядра EdTech-продукта. Система работает по модели ежемесячной строгой подписки. Логика ядра должна быть полностью изолирована от контента. Вся разработка ведется строго в тестовом контуре… Python, Базы данных и SQL ∙ 3 часа 19 минут назад ∙ 8 ставок |
Восстановление инстаграм после блокировки3 марта 2026 г заблокировали инстаграм с причиной нарушения правил. Считаю произошла какая то ошибка, так как страничка была личной с фото и видео личных поездок. Коментарии и тд я не писала нигде. Отправляла несколько раз на обжалование. Не могу скачать свои файлы, так как не… Базы данных и SQL, Веб-программирование ∙ 8 часов 15 минут назад ∙ 4 ставки |
Необходимо залить товары в соответствующие категории и подкатегории из SQL файловСайт создан на WP. В нем есть каталог товаров. Заливали товары из pdf файла частично вышла каша ( Есть три файла с четким распределением категорий подкатегорий и товаров в них В файле PA.sql категории по нумерации например на сайте https://balluff-ua.com/ Датчики в файле под… Базы данных и SQL, Веб-программирование ∙ 11 часов 47 минут назад ∙ 28 ставок |
CRM система для ЖД ЛогистикиСоздание CRm системы для Логистической компании в основном ЖД перевозки и автотранспорт , 1) Фин отчётность 2) обрабатывания Заявки 3) контрагенты 4) автоматическое выдача инвойсов актов по закрытию , можно сделать упращенную систему 1С-а ниже… Базы данных и SQL, Управление клиентами и CRM ∙ 20 часов 22 минуты назад ∙ 34 ставки |
Устранить проблему неполного импорта данных из Excel-файлов спецификаций Новой Почты в 1С:
2000 UAH
Цель: Есть обработка в 1с по загрузке спецификации Новой почти. По непонятнім причинам перестало подгружать некоторіе табличніе данніе Нужно найти причину и Устранить проблему неполного импорта данных из Excel-файлов спецификаций Новой Почты в 1С: Малый Бизнес. Текущее… Администрирование систем и сетей, Базы данных и SQL ∙ 3 дня 15 часов назад ∙ 16 ставок |